Young & Franklin adds the upgraded 3010 Series Electromechanically Actuated (EMA) Gas Fuel Control Valve to their growing product line of electric controls for industrial or aeroderivative gas turbine fuel control.
The 3010 Series is part of Y&F's complete shipset of electrically actuated products designed to replace hydraulic controls for the midsize gas turbine market. The valves are available in 1", 2" and 3" sizes. Custom profile balanced trim designs offer greater dynamic response for both industrial and aeroderivative applications. Included with each valve is a digital servodrive controller with Type 4 / IP65 ingress protection that offers precision closed-loop position control through a resolver or optional LVDT feedback. The 3010's failsafe design includes a spring to close the valve in the event of a turbine trip or signal/power loss.

Young & Franklin's EMA valves have been field tested over the past five years on controls upgrade projects. This successful performance has led the major OEM in our industry to select Y&F's electric controls suite for their new "all-electric turbine" now on the market.
Y&F's EMA products are built to the same high standards as their hydraulic versions. In addition to the 3010 Series EMA Gas Fuel Control Valves, Y&F offers electric liquid fuel control valves, IGV actuators, air bleed valves, inlet bleed heat valves, stop/ratio valves and isolation valves.
